Latest Patents

Kéwin Bas holds a patent for a "Mechanical stop and start system for a function, and watch comprising such a system." This invention features a mechanical stop and start system that includes a mass mounted to move on a frame between defined end positions. The mass operates in a bistable manner, utilizing gravity to tension and relax a spring, thereby enhancing the functionality of timepieces.
